The probe is into suspicions of “atteinte à la probité,” a justice ministry official said on Thursday, referring to a catch-all term that could include corruption, misuse of public funds or influence peddling, among other infractions. He declined to provide any further details on the alleged actions.
Huawei France, which is based near Paris, said in an emailed statement that the search occurred on Tuesday at its office. It added that it had cooperated fully with the investigations ...
